Introduction

To secure Hill 274, XLVII Panzer Corps ordered a few of the remaining operational Tigers of 505th Heavy Panzer Detachment to spearhead the attack. Instead of supporting a panzer unit weak in infantry they now supported the 6th Infantry Division, an arrangement that had worked well in the past. Lemelsen and his staff hoped the additional manpower available to support the huge panzers would tip the scales in their favor.

Conclusion

The 6th Infantry Division left everything they had, including a large number of dead, on the battlefield. Inch by agonizing inch they forced the stubborn Soviet Guards from the north side of the hill. Desperately fighting for the elusive breakthrough, the Germans forced the enemy onto the back slope but the breakthrough they needed would not come.

Users recorded few good words regarding the Goliaths so it is interesting that the 505th Heavy Panzer Detachment claimed to have achieved excellent results from theirs. Panzer Company 312 claimed to destroy a T-34 tank, three antitank guns and several pillboxes in exchange for four of their 20 Goliaths. Despite the arrival of more Tigers, the 505th Heavy Panzer Detachment's commander deemed his unit no longer fit for combat at the end of the day and they were withdrawn for rest and refitting.
